Do it Node.js26 2. 자바스크립트 비동기 처리 비동기 처리 : 시간이 걸리는 함수와 빨리 처리할 수 있는 함수가 뒤섞여 있을 때, 함수들을 원하는 처리 순서에 맞게 프로그래밍하는 것 ch02 - ※setTimeout() : 특정한 시간이 지난 후에 실행하는 함수 -밀리초를 0으로 설정해도 함수 자체에 지연 시간이 포함 const displayA = () => console.log("A"); const displayB = (callback) => { setTimeout(() => { console.log("B"); callback(); }, 2000); //2초 후에 displayB 함수 실행 }; const displayC = () => console.log("C"); displayA(); displayB(displayC); //displayB 함수.. 2024. 2. 23. 1. node.js, npm ※node.js : 웹 브라우저 밖에서도 자바스크립트를 사용할 수 있게 환경을 만들어주는 도구 ch01 - : 첫 node 프로그램 실행 const hello = (name) => { console.log(name + "님, 환영합니다."); }; hello("홍길동"); >> node hello ※npm(node package manager) : 다양한 패키지를 관리하고 다운로드 해주는 명령어 ※npm init : npm을 초기화해서 package.json 파일 생성, 개발할 때 초기화 필수 ※npm i/install '모듈' : 패키지를 설치 ※npm uninstall '모듈' 패키지를 삭제 ch01 - : 'ansi-colors'라는 모듈을 다운받아 터미널 글자 색깔 적용 >>npm i ansi-c.. 2024. 2. 22. 이전 1 ··· 4 5 6 7 다음